    Popped into Moon Dog early enough on a First Friday that it wasn't too crazy. THAT was about to change, but the staff was up to the challenge. First order of business was a smoked Old Fashioned. My bartender made it the old-school way, muddling sugar, cherries, and orange slice and bitters before adding the bourbon. Then he smoked it in front of the guest (no picture; sorry!) which made it more fun and added a bit of flavor. They have an extensive list of craft cocktails as well as standards, an extensive selection of liquor and beer and a pretty good wine list as well. For the solid food, it was the filet mignon sliders with bleu cheese and caramelized onions. Delicious, very flavorful, not too heavy, and delivered quickly. Then things started to get nuts with people from a big birthday part in a back room coming out for refills and people from the street coming in for a cold one to take out (yes, it's legal during First Fridays, with some conditions). But the bartender and servers worked together and took good care of their guests. The ambience is fairly upscale; clean and modern without being over-the-top contemporary. Low lighting but not so dim that you can't see your dinner/drink companions. Lots of variety and good prices. If I'm back in Wabash, I'll definitely go back to Moon Dog!

    This place was an absolute breath of fresh air in the cute little town of Wabash, IN. We were in town for a show at the Honeywell Center and staying the Charley Creek Inn. Moon Dog was located not even a block away from the hotel. This made for the perfect stop after the show. Everything we had was delicious. The Espresso Martinis were on point with a slight creaminess and the perfect amount of foam. The Myrtle stood out with a delicious sweetness of peach flavor. The tableside smoked old fashioned stood out for presentation and flavor. The Luna took things to a whole new level with the glitter and dry ice. We met Logan the Owner/Bartender was great! His use of Molecular Mixology really lived up the atmosphere. If you're in town and looking for a drink don't miss out on this place.
